Produktbeschreibung
How will you answer when they are at your door?
The Tribe is leaving their world for a new home, but Bear is too old to make the journey. It is of no real consequence neither is it in him to run from his enemies, nor to abandon his heart's home. It's just a matter of time before the Exiled find him - or will age and the wolves get to him first? See which it is read "The Wolves Will Come."
"The Wolves Will Come" is a speculative fiction short story, and is also available in the collection "And Yet Still Even More Things I Could Get OUT OF MY MIND."

Autorenporträt
William Mangieri is a karaoke junkie, former theater student, and recovered wargamer who spends as much time wondering "what if?" as "why not?". He writes from Texas, where he and his family live at the mercy of the ghost of a nine-pound westie.
William writes mostly speculative fiction (that's science fiction, fantasy and horror), although he also has a detective series with a soft sci-fi element (Detective Jimmy Delaney.) He completed writing his first novel (Swordsmaster) in 2019; prior to this, he has honed his skills on short fiction. He has been published in Daily Science Fiction and The Anarchist, and six of his stories have earned Honorable Mentions in the Writers of the Future contest.
